Probably 4.5. This was very good bathe pasta was homemade and the sauce was excellent. Some pasta, with sausage and two sodas came to $31.00. In California terms it was a fairly priced meal.
The portions were very reasonable, it was a lot of sausage for the price and the meal was, again, very good.
I would definitely come back and try a different offering. The only drawback was the seating. The concept is good and the seating is shared by many different restaurants. Like a very upscale food court. When it gets busy, like my visit, it’s harder to find a place to eat.
Still, come and eat, your stomach will thank you.

This is the only place in San Jose (that I've found) that makes Carbonara the authentic (correct IMHO) way with Egg yolks and Pecorino Romano. It is always consistent, excellent quality with the pasta always being the perfect al dente and the flavors just sing. I'm biased because Carbonara is my comfort food, but it's worth going into downtown for.

This is a no-frills pasta place but the sauce and pasta itself are fresh. Their Mac and cheese is pretty good, a sure kid-pleaser. As some reviews have stated, it is the only place worth going in San Pedro Square and the prices are reasonable. I like the fettuccine and ravioli personally.However, the pasta does get cold fast, especially if you eat outside, so be sure to appreciate it while it's hot. Sometimes the line can get long but there is a self-order kiosk.
